Understanding Brake Calipers: Function and Types for Off-Road Vehicles
Brake calipers are a critical component in off-road vehicles, playing a pivotal role in ensuring safe and controlled deceleration. They work by squeezing brake pads against rotors, generating friction that slows down the vehicle. Understanding how they function and knowing the different types available is essential for offroading enthusiasts in McAllen looking to optimize their vehicle’s performance and safety, especially when navigating challenging terrains.
Off-road vehicles often require robust calipers capable of handling high braking forces generated during steep descents or abrupt stops on uneven surfaces. Different types of brake calipers cater to these specific needs, from fixed calipers for basic off-roading to dual-piston and four-piston calipers offering increased power and heat dissipation for more demanding applications. Selecting the right caliper type is key to enhancing stopping performance, ensuring control, and prolonging the lifespan of other brake components in McAllen’s offroading community.

Installation and Maintenance Tips: Keeping Your Off-Road Machine Safe on McAllen Trails
When it comes to off-roading in McAllen, ensuring your vehicle’s safety is paramount. One crucial component often overlooked but vital for smooth and secure rides is the brake caliper. Installing and maintaining these parts correctly can significantly enhance your off-road experience on local trails.
Regular maintenance involves checking for wear and tear, especially in harsh off-road conditions. Keep an eye out for any signs of damage or corrosion, as these can affect braking performance. Many off-roading enthusiasts in McAllen recommend periodic inspections to ensure the calipers are in top condition. Simple cleaning and lubrication can go a long way, but for more intensive care, disassembling the calipers and using suitable tools for adjustments is essential. Remember, proper installation and maintenance not only extend the life of your brake calipers but also guarantee the safety of you and your machine while exploring McAllen’s diverse trails.
